The Woodlands, TX rent slipped 11.8% year over year, with a current median of $1,632/month. Renters today are paying $268 less per month on average than last year, continuing a downward trend since the peak of $1,950/month in December 2025.
The Woodlands is 14.1% more affordable than the $1,900/month national median. The market offers 187 total rentals, providing a smaller but diverse option for renters.
Studios in The Woodlands run at $4,000/month, 1-bedrooms at $1,250/month, 2-bedrooms at $1,650/month, 3-bedrooms at $2,100/month, and 4+ bedrooms at $3,300/month. This range reflects the variety of unit sizes available to renters.
Westwood North saw rents fall by 34.3% year over year to $1,423/month, while Harper's Landing and Indian Springs also cooled with declines of 29.0% and 22.2%, respectively. These neighborhoods show sharper declines compared to the overall city trend.

Average rent prices in The Woodlands have decreased by 4% over the last month and have decreased by 12% since last year.
Rent prices on this page are calculated on a rolling 30-day basis and updated daily.
Rent prices in The Woodlands vary by bedroom size, rental type, and neighborhood. The average rent for an apartment in The Woodlands is $1,515, whereas a house costs $2,247. 1-bedroom apartments in The Woodlands run $1,251 on average, while 2-bedroom apartments are $1,622.

The most affordable neighborhoods in The Woodlands are Westwood North ($1,423/mo), Grogan's Mill ($1,575/mo), and Sterling Ridge ($1,626/mo).
To comfortably afford rent in The Woodlands, you'd need to earn approximately $65,000/year, based on spending no more than 30% of your income on rent.
April offers the best rental pricing in The Woodlands, with rents running approximately 9% lower than December's peak rates. July sees the most competition among renters, while December shows the least demand relative to available inventory.
Rent prices are based on Zumper's rental listings from the past 30 days. Median rent is calculated across all available listings and property types on the platform.
